The Thrill of the Crossing: Gameplay Mechanics and Core Challenges

At its heart, the chicken road game is a test of timing and reaction speed. Players guide the chicken, typically through tap or swipe mechanics on mobile devices, or using keyboard controls on web-based platforms. The primary objective is to move the chicken across multiple lanes of traffic, avoiding collisions with cars, trucks, and other vehicles. The speed of the traffic usually increases progressively, presenting a steadily escalating challenge. Successful crossings earn points, often based on the distance traveled or the number of vehicles dodged. Many iterations of the game incorporate power-ups or obstacles to add further complexity, such as temporary invincibility shields, speed boosts, or moving barriers. This strategic layer introduces an additional element of decision-making, forcing players to prioritize immediate survival while optimizing for score accumulation.

The perceived simplicity of the game often belies the complex decision-making processes happening in the player’s mind. Anticipating vehicle movements, judging gaps in traffic, and reacting quickly to unexpected obstacles require a surprising degree of cognitive skill. The randomized nature of the traffic patterns prevents rote memorization, ensuring that each playthrough feels fresh and unpredictable. This element of chance contributes significantly to the game's replayability. Players are constantly adapting to new situations and refining their strategies based on experience. The game’s inherent difficulty also generates a sense of accomplishment when a particularly challenging crossing is successfully completed.

Optimizing Your Strategy: Tips for High Scores

While luck undoubtedly plays a role, skilled players can significantly improve their scores through strategic gameplay. One key tactic is to focus on identifying predictable patterns in the traffic flow. While the traffic is randomized, certain vehicles may exhibit consistent behaviors, allowing players to anticipate their movements. Another effective strategy is to avoid unnecessary movements. Each tap or swipe carries a degree of risk, as it can temporarily distract the player or place the chicken in a vulnerable position. Conserving energy and waiting for optimal crossing opportunities is often more effective than attempting to weave through traffic aggressively. Finally, mastering the timing of power-up activations can provide a significant advantage, allowing players to navigate particularly treacherous sections of the road with greater confidence.

Considering Chicken Road Games for Educational Purposes

The core elements of a chicken road game—pattern recognition, quick reaction times, and risk assessment—can be surprisingly beneficial when adapted for educational applications. Imagine a version designed to teach children basic math facts. Instead of cars, the obstacles could be incorrect answers to addition or subtraction problems. Successfully navigating the ‘road’ would require correctly identifying the correct answer before proceeding. Similarly, the game could be adapted for language learning, presenting foreign vocabulary words or phrases as obstacles, demanding quick recall and translation. The inherently engaging nature of the gameplay could significantly enhance the learning experience, making it more enjoyable and effective for students of all ages.

The potential isn’t limited to elementary education. More complex versions could be used to simulate real-world scenarios, such as emergency response training or traffic management. For example, a simulation could challenge players to navigate a virtual city as an ambulance driver, prioritizing speed while avoiding obstacles and responding to emergencies. The key lies in leveraging the core mechanics of the game—the fast-paced action and the need for quick decision-making—to create immersive and engaging learning experiences.
